Tanzanian long-distance runner


Alfredo Shahanga (born 14 April 1965) is a retired long-distance runner from Tanzania, who won the 1989 edition of the Vienna Marathon. In the same year he triumphed at the 16th Berlin Marathon on 1 October in a time of 2:10:11.[1] Shahanga represented his native country in the men's marathon at the 1991 World Championships in Tokyo, Japan.
